Which reaction weakens siloxane polymers at high temperature?

A)Chain scission via beta-elimination
B)Crosslinking through radical polymerization
C)Oxidation mediated by ozone depletion
D)Hydrolysis due to increased vapor pressure

💡 Explanation

High temperatures induce weakening of siloxane polymers because chain scission via beta-elimination breaks Si-O bonds causing polymer degradation. Therefore, chain scission weakens the structure, rather than crosslinking, which would strengthen it unless overheating occurred.
